Walmart's New Health Care Policy Shifts Burden To Medicaid, Obamacare
Walmart, the nation's largest private employer, plans to begin denying health insurance to newly hired employees who work fewer than 30 hours a week, according to a copy of the company's policy obtained by The Huffington Post.
Under the policy, slated to take effect in January, Walmart also reserves the right to eliminate health care coverage for certain workers if their average workweek dips below 30 hours -- something that happens with regularity and at the direction of company managers.
Walmart declined to disclose how many of its roughly 1.4 million U.S. workers are vulnerable to losing medical insurance under its new policy. In an emailed statement, company spokesman David Tovar said Walmart had "made a business decision" not to respond to questions from The Huffington Post and accused the publication of unfair coverage.
Labor and health care experts portrayed Walmart's decision to exclude workers from its medical plans as an attempt to limit costs while taking advantage of the national health care reform known as Obamacare. Among the key features of Obamacare is an expansion of Medicaid, the taxpayer-financed health insurance program for poor people. Many of the Walmart workers who might be dropped from the company's health care plans earn so little that they would qualify for the expanded Medicaid program, these experts said.

The Corner States Should Absolutely Refuse to Set Up Obamacare Exchanges By Mario Loyola November 13, 2012 Proponents of Obamacare are making one argument that some conservatives may find appealing - namely that it is much better, from a states' rights point of view, to set up state-based exchanges than to let the feds come in and do it themselves. This argument is absolutely wrong. Allowing your states to be deputized as instruments of federal policy is just as bad as bowing to federal commandeering of state agencies, which is unconstitutional. Let's begin with the principle that the federal government is not allowed to command states or their officials to do anything. That was settled in the two modern commandeering cases, New York v. United States (1992) and Printz v. United States (1997). The federal government has gotten around that through a variety of schemes under the general category of "cooperative federalism." The Supreme Court has generally taken a permissive attitude of these schemes, only because the states supposedly retain freedom of choice, "both in theory and in fact." But it is increasingly clear that their choice is not really free, because they are penalized if they don't comply with the federal program. This problem is clear with programs like Medicaid: The feds tax money away from the states (or they borrow it from the capital markets) and then offer to give it back to the states on condition that they comply with federal preferences. In the Obamacare decision, the Supreme Court ruled that the feds can't present states with the "loaded gun" of losing existing Medicaid funds if they don't comply with the Medicaid expansion requirements. But states still lose the money Obamacare "offers" for the Medicaid expansion itself, hence there is still a draconian penalty. With the exchanges, there is also federal conditional "aid" in play, but the real penalty the states face if they don't bow to the will of Obamacare is that the feds will come in and take over the health-care market. But it's much easier for the feds to do that in a handful of states than for them to do it in most of the states. Feds might not be able to do it in a large number of states without asking Congress for more money or for amendments to the law. That would strengthen the position of the House of Representatives, and its GOP majority. State governors should be under no illusions: You are not preserving one iota of state autonomy by setting up your own Obamacare exchange. On the contrary, you are letting the feds deputize you as instruments of federal policy. Let the feds set up the exchanges themselves; they can pay for them and be accountable for the results. That will impose a real limit on federal power, and provide leverage for rolling back some of Obamacare. In the meantime the message of state governments to the Department of Health and Human Services should be an absolute and unequivocal "NO." Obama's Presidential Oath of Office: A Private Affair
In the "you have got to be kidding me" category:
The White House Correspondents Association is strongly urging the Obama administration to allow press access to the president's official swearing-in ceremony on Jan. 20, following indications from inauguration committee officials that the event could potentially be closed to the press.
"Mindful of the historic nature of this occasion, we expect the White House will continue the long tradition of opening the President's official swearing-in to full press access, and we as an organization are looking forward to working with the administration to make that happen," Ed Henry, the Fox News correspondent and president of the White House Correspondents Association, said in a statement.
Because inauguration day falls on a Sunday in 2013, Chief Justice John Roberts will officially administer the official oath of office in a private ceremony that day. The public inauguration on the Capitol Building's West Front -- at which Roberts will administer a second, symbolic oath of office -- will take place the next day.
In early meetings with the inaugural committee, officials privately indicated to reporters that the Jan. 20 event could be closed to reporters and cameras, with an official photograph supplied to press by White House photographer Pete Souza, sources familiar with the meeting told POLITICO.
Let me guess, they'll invite the top donors and bundlers?
"Call me shell-shocked. I'm stunned that this is even an issue; it boggles the mind," NBC News White House correspondent Chuck Todd told POLITICO. "This is not their oath, this is the constitutional oath. It's not for them. It's for the public, the citizens of the United Sates. It just boggles the mind. How is this even a debate?"
Well, maybe this reflects a White House that certainly doesn't fear bad press, doesn't worry about it, thinks they've got the world on a string and that there is absolutely no tradition or unwritten rule that they need to heed. We've seen this type of behavior before, jumping up and down on the bed in the Lincoln Bedroom. Peggy Noonan back in 1998:
For seven months I have kept on my desk a picture from a tabloid. It is of two close friends of President Clinton, Linda Bloodworth-Thomason and the actress Markie Post. They are laughing and holding hands in joyous union as they jump up and down at where fate has put them down. It had put them in the Lincoln bedroom. They were jumping up and down on Lincoln's bed.
It seemed to me emblematic of the Clinton White House, a place where opponents' FBI files were read aloud over pizza and foreign contributors with cash invited in the back door. I thought: Something's wrong with these people, they lack thought and dignity. But most of all they seemed to lack respect, a sense of awe-not the awe that can cripple you with a false sense of your smallness but the awe that makes you bigger, that makes you reach higher as if in tribute to some unseen greatness around you.
Politico's Dylan Byers notes, "The last time a president was inaugurated on a Sunday was in 1985. Reagan's White House allowed complete news coverage of the private ceremony, including three reporters, three still photographers, and one network television pool camera, according to a Los Angeles Times report from the time. ABC, NBC, CBS and CNN carried live broadcasts of the event."

American Doctor Rescued from Captivity in Afghanistan
Meanwhile in Afghanistan:
Coalition troops rescued an American doctor who had been abducted while returning from a rural health clinic outside Afghanistan's capital, officials said Sunday.
Dr. Dilip Joseph was freed 11 hours after his captors released two other similarly kidnapped members of his nonprofit agency, Morning Star Development, the organization said.
The NATO-led International Security Assistance Force did not provide details about the rescue operation other than to say Joseph was believed to be in imminent danger of injury or death.
There were conflicting reports about who was behind the kidnappings. ISAF said it was Taliban insurgents, while two local Afghan officials told CNN it was smugglers.
Sadly, the rescue mission had casualties:
One of the Special Operations troops involved in the raid to free an American doctor from the Taliban in eastern Afghanistan died of his wounds today.
"I was deeply saddened to learn that a U.S. service member was killed in the operation, and I also want to extend my condolences to his family, teammates and friends," Defense Secretary Leon Panetta said in a statement released today. "The special operators who conducted this raid knew they were putting their lives on the line to free a fellow American from the enemy's grip. They put the safety of another American ahead of their own, as so many of our brave warriors do every day and every night. In this fallen hero, and all of our special operators, Americans see the highest ideals of citizenship, sacrifice and service upheld. The torch of freedom burns brighter because of them."
President Obama also praised the Special Operations force for their bravery.
"Yesterday, our special operators in Afghanistan rescued an American citizen in a mission that was characteristic of the extraordinary courage, skill and patriotism that our troops show every day," he said today.
"Tragically, we lost one of our special operators in this effort," he said. "Our thoughts and prayers go out to his family, just as we must always honor our troops and military families. He gave his life for his fellow Americans, and he and his teammates remind us once more of the selfless service that allows our nation to stay strong, safe and free."

High Court To Decide Meaning Of Marriage Late Friday afternoon, the Supreme Court announced it would hear arguments in two cases dealing with the meaning of marriage. From the cases selected, it appears as though the justices want to tackle the issue from both the state and federal perspective. One comes from New York and challenges the constitutionality of the 1996 federal Defense of Marriage Act. The second case stems from a challenge to California's voter-approved initiative Proposition 8, which defined marriage as the union of one man and one woman. It is difficult to predict how the court will rule in either case. Some conservatives are cautiously optimistic about the Proposition 8 case, believing that the justices will find striking down a popularly-enacted law on something as basic as the meaning of marriage to be an affront to the right of self-government and the foundation of our republican form of government. I'm not holding my breath. The Supreme Court is split with four reliable liberals, four generally conservative justices and one moderate, swing vote -- Justice Anthony Kennedy. While Justice Kennedy sided with conservatives in the Obamacare decision, he has a long history of siding with the court's liberals when it comes to abortion and homosexual rights. For example, Justice Kennedy wrote the majority opinion in Romer v. Evans, which struck down a popularly-enacted ballot initiative in Colorado preventing special legal protection based solely on homosexual behavior. Justice Kennedy also wrote the majority opinion in Lawrence v. Texas, which struck down state laws against sodomy. Kennedy's reasoning in both cases was so sweeping, it seems highly unlikely that he could uphold marriage as the union of one man and one woman. In fact, Justice Scalia warned that because of Kennedy's opinion in Lawrence, state laws against polygamy and same-sex marriage would be "called into question by today's decision." He may be right. But the justices may have given themselves an "out." Politico reports, "The justices told the lawyers in both cases to address whether the court can decide the central issues, given questions about the way the cases arrived at the court." In others, they may decide to dodge the issue on a technicality. Stay tuned. Oral arguments are expected in the spring, with a decision -- if we get one -- in June. Stop Meeting with the U.N. on Climate Change
Two days ago, the 18th United Nations conference on climate change wrapped up. As they did at the previous 17 conferences, developing nations demanded that the United States and other developed countries pay them for the climate's effects. In short, the joke's on us. And these U.N. conferences are becoming increasingly irrelevant. Poor nations, including small islands, are seeking a new "international mechanism" to have developed nations pay for storm damage to their countries. This is based on the assumption that global warming is causing stronger hurricanes, typhoons, and the like, which is still unproven. Heritage's Brett D. Schaefer, Jay Kingham Fellow in International Regulatory Affairs, and Nicolas Loris, the Herbert and Joyce Morgan Fellow, have a simple message for America's leaders: "the U.S. is wasting millions of taxpayer dollars attending and financing these conferences." The main result of this year's conference was extending the Kyoto Protocol, the international climate change agreement that has been in force since 1997, through 2020. The United States has never signed on to this agreement, which restricted greenhouse gas emissions in 37 industrialized countries. But the Kyoto agreement has never put restrictions on China and India-two densely populated countries with growing economies-and other nations with emerging economies. Schaefer and Loris note that "even with perfect compliance and U.S. participation, Kyoto would not significantly arrest projected global warming."
